After launching their once-a-week brunch spot, Hearty Boys, with a bang last February, Dan Smith and Steve McDonagh, the eponymous caterer/restaurateur/tv stars, have announced (via a series of Twitters; aww, technology) that they’re converting to a five-nights-a-week upscale dinner spot, HEARTY:

Here we go (you heard it here 1st). HEARTY RESTAURANT will open mid September in our Broadway space. Dinner 5 nites a week plus Sun brunch. HEARTY will be an upscale comfort food restaurant with Dan’s take on classics ie Pork & Beans (Pork Belly, Giant Beans, Savory Sweet Sauce). Also a weekly Campfire Fish market special. Fresh catch, herbed butter, market veggies wrapped in foil and cooked over hot coals. And Pork Chop and Applesauce. Dry rubbed double cut bone in pork chop served with thyme laced applesauce, red flannel hash & fried duck egg. The bar will reflect our love of lost cocktails; Brown Derby, Montauk, Pegu Club & twists using american classic bevs like the Cel-Ray Mary. We plan to close for a week or so around Labor Day to restructure (no construction needed), rechristen the front door with prosecco and go!

Dish adds even more info, sitting down with McDonagh who reveals that the shift was family-related: “We wanted to do this two or three years back, but our son was only two.” If you can’t wait for the Labor Day launch, give the restaurant a call to reserve your spot at the preview dinner on July 28th, $35 for three courses.
